Jeremy Fitzhardinge | 24037a8 | 2007-07-17 18:37:04 -0700 | [diff] [blame] | 17 | /* |
| 18 | * Add a special note telling glibc's dynamic linker a fake hardware |
| 19 | * flavor that it will use to choose the search path for libraries in the |
| 20 | * same way it uses real hardware capabilities like "mmx". |
| 21 | * We supply "nosegneg" as the fake capability, to indicate that we |
| 22 | * do not like negative offsets in instructions using segment overrides, |
| 23 | * since we implement those inefficiently. This makes it possible to |
| 24 | * install libraries optimized to avoid those access patterns in someplace |
| 25 | * like /lib/i686/tls/nosegneg. Note that an /etc/ld.so.conf.d/file |
| 26 | * corresponding to the bits here is needed to make ldconfig work right. |
| 27 | * It should contain: |
| 28 | * hwcap 1 nosegneg |
| 29 | * to match the mapping of bit to name that we give here. |
Roland McGrath | d2eea68 | 2007-07-20 00:31:43 -0700 | [diff] [blame] | 30 | * |
| 31 | * At runtime, the fake hardware feature will be considered to be present |
| 32 | * if its bit is set in the mask word. So, we start with the mask 0, and |
| 33 | * at boot time we set VDSO_NOTE_NONEGSEG_BIT if running under Xen. |
Jeremy Fitzhardinge | 24037a8 | 2007-07-17 18:37:04 -0700 | [diff] [blame] | 34 | */ |
